## Key semantics (read first)
- **`districtId = null` ⇒ whole city.** For a nurse service area it is a real coverage choice ("I cover
the entire city"), not missing data. Search (b7) treats a whole-city row as matching every district in
that city. A city with **no districts** (e.g. Mashhad) is whole-city-only and its district list is a
valid **empty** result.
- **Coverage is named districts, never a GPS radius.** Address coordinates exist only for the later EVV
distance check (b9), not for matching.
- **`is_active` hides, never deletes.** A deactivated province/city/district disappears from the public
dropdowns (parent-active is honoured on the join) without deleting the region or orphaning rows.
- **Exactly one primary address** per customer; the first address is primary by default.
- **Address PII is encrypted at rest** and decrypted only in the owner's own read.
